OSHA opens inspections for many reasons — routine scheduling under a national or local emphasis program, an employee complaint or referral, or a follow-up after a reported injury. Opening or conducting an inspection is not itself an allegation or a finding that this employer broke any rule; any findings appear as the citations listed below, and citations can be contested, reduced, or withdrawn.

29 CFR 1926.451(g)(4)(i): Guardrail systems were not installed along all open sides and ends of platforms.  a- 17 Fieldstone Drive, Lumberton NJ - Workers and the company worksite Foreman were exposed to fall hazards, in excess of 15 feet 8 inches to the ground surface below, when performing siding installation and other related activities from a pump jack scaffold that was missing end stops and a mid rail/screen that run the full length of the scaffold's active walking/working surface.  Condition observed on or about 12/05/24.   NOTE: IN ADDITION TO ABATEMENT CERTIFICATION, THE EMPLOYER IS REQUIRED TO SUBMIT ABATEMENT DOCUMENTATION FOR THIS ITEM, FAILURE TO COMPLY WILL RESULT IN AN ADDITIONAL PENALTY OF $1000.00 IN ACCORDANCE WITH 29 CFR 1903.19.
